The authors examine the problems of planning and conducting a multicentric case-control study on diet and gastric cancer in Italy. The solutions chosen for the study design, cases and controls identification, dietary interview, production of a common protocol for the field work are discussed. Results on the evaluation of the quality and comparability of collected data are presented. Further, compliance of cases and controls to the interview and to the blood and urine sampling with reasons of non-response are shown. Finally, the phases of the study and the methods for improving and controlling homogeneity among Centers are summarized.
